Somali President Mohamed Abdullahi Farmaajo has sent a message of condolences to the people of Djibouti and President Ismail Omar Guelleh following the death of former Prime Minister Barkat Gourad Hamadou, Radio Dalsan reports.

The 88-year-old former Premier died on the 18 of March at a Paris hospital where he had been undergoing treatment.

Somali leaders have been paying tribute to Hamadou commemorating his long service to the Horn Of Africa country that had been pivotal in the early stages of the peace process following the eruption of the civil war in 1991.

Djibouti Ambassador to Somalia Dr. Aden Hassan Aden announced that the Embassy will commemorate the death of former Premier for three days.

“On behalf of the entire Djiboutian diplomatic mission to Somalia the Ambassador paid a heartfelt tribute to the memorial of the former Prime Minister Barkat Gourad Hamadou, one of the few most influential politicians who worked hard to consolidation of national unity for the preservation of peace and social cohesion” Dr Aden said in a statement released by the Embassy on Wednesday.

Hamadou served as Prime Minister from 1978 to 2001.
